What does a Director Software Quality /Test Engineering Do?
The Director Software Quality /Test Engineering evaluates and monitors tools, methodologies, and automation to ensure effective testing and identification of defects. Directs and oversees the implementation of policies and procedures for the software quality assurance function. Being a Director Software Quality /Test Engineering requires a bachelor's degree. Oversees user acceptance, alpha, and beta testing efforts. In addition, Director Software Quality /Test Engineering reports to top management. The Director Software Quality /Test Engineering typically manages through subordinate managers a ...nd professionals in larger groups of moderate complexity. Provides input to strategic decisions that affect the functional area of responsibility. May give input into developing the budget. Working as a Director Software Quality /Test Engineering typically requires 3+ years of managerial experience.
